自 2022 年 11 月发布以来,ChatGPT 凭借其强大的人工智能对话功能吸引了全球关注。这款创新的 AI 聊天机器人能够理解自然语言指令,并生成类似人类对话的高质量回复,适用于多个领域。在本文中,我们将探索 ChatGPT API 提供的功能,并教您如何使用 Python 客户端快速入门。
GPT 全称为 Generative Pre-trained Transformer,是 OpenAI 开发的一系列语言模型,从 GPT-1 一直发展到 GPT-4。这些模型通过海量文本数据进行训练,可进一步定制以完成特定任务。ChatGPT 是基于这些模型开发的对话式 AI,能够以安全、可靠且信息丰富的方式进行交互。目前,它的知识截止于 2023 年 3 月。
API(应用程序编程接口)允许两个软件程序相互通信。ChatGPT API 则是 OpenAI 提供的一种接口,开发者可以通过它轻松调用 GPT-4、GPT-3.5 等语言模型的功能,将对话式 AI 集成到自己的应用中。
使用 ChatGPT API,您可以轻松实现以下功能:
构建智能聊天机器人与虚拟助手
自动化客户服务工作流
生成内容(如电子邮件、报告等)
回答特定领域的专业问题
API 的强大功能让开发者得以创造出更加智能和高效的应用,进一步服务于用户。
👉 【点击查看】ChatGPT Plus会员代开通优惠渠道整理汇总(全程质保,超稳定!)
以下是使用 ChatGPT API 的一些主要原因:
ChatGPT 的核心优势之一是其强大的自然语言理解能力。受益于 GPT-4 的架构,该模型能够处理多种语言输入,包括但不限于指令、问题和描述性语句。这种能力让它不仅能够识别精细的语言差异,还能生成精准且上下文相关的回答。
ChatGPT 的 API 擅长根据上下文生成相关性高且连贯的文本。即使面对长对话,它也能理解语境并保持一致性,从而提升了使用体验。
API 的其他关键功能包括:
优秀的自然语言处理
生成上下文相关的回复
针对多轮对话的深度处理能力
支持复杂对话流程的灵活性
您可以通过以下命令安装 OpenAI 官方 Python 库:
bash pip install openai
随后,您需要通过以下代码调用 ChatGPT 的 API:
python import openai
client = openai.ChatCompletion.create( model="gpt-4", messages=[ {"role": "user", "content": "什么是机器学习?"} ] )
要使用该功能,需前往 OpenAI 平台 获取您的 API 密钥。完成认证后,您即可开始进行模型调用。
OpenAI 提供了一系列不同性能与价格的模型,以满足不同的应用需求:
GPT-4: 当前最强大的模型,支持长达 128,000 的上下文 token,输入每 1,000 token 的费用为 $0.03,输出为 $0.06。
GPT-4 Turbo: 新版本具备增强性能与视觉能力,其价格更为亲民,输入 $0.01,输出 $0.03。
GPT-3.5 Turbo: 更经济的选择,适用于对成本敏感的任务,输入 $0.001,输出 $0.002。
您可以根据您的应用需求和预算选择合适的模型。
为了满足不同场景的需求,ChatGPT API 提供了多个可自定义的参数。此外,开发人员还可以通过 "系统"、"用户" 和 "助手" 消息控制聊天机器人的行为。
ChatGPT API 是一款功能强大的人工智能工具,它的出现为开发者提供了前所未有的可能性。无论是开发高水平的聊天机器人,还是生成内容或自动化服务,ChatGPT API 都能满足需求。同时,多样化的语言模型选择更使其兼具灵活性与性价比。
通过本指南,相信您已掌握如何快速利用 ChatGPT API 构建智能化解决方案。立即开始,让您的应用脱颖而出!
